Reporter brussels, the capital of europe, woke this morning to a man hunt after a massacre. This is the prime target, Najim Laachraoui, a 24yearold belgian who has already eluded police for months, escaping after the attacks in paris. He and the two bakraoui brothers, khalid and ibrahim, are seen here in the airport. They are wheeling their suitcases themselv blowing themselves up. They both had criminal records, one for shooting at police. Laachraoui, for some reason, didnt explode his bomb and escaped. The death toll here could have been higher. Police began gathering bags of debris from the attacks, searching for clues on how the bombs were made. They believe there may be a single bomb maker behind the attacks in both brussels and paris. Very alarming to find out how many people involved in this, and their ability to get ahold of or to make high explosives and to set them off in such a spectacular fashion. Reporter late yesterday, Police Helicopters and snipers honed in on a house in brussels where it was thought some of the men were based. They searched it, led to the address by a cabdriver, who had taken three men with heavy suitcases to the airport. There have been other raids, other arrests, but so far, no e accomplice. As Police Search for suspects, belgian troops are on the street, protecting key locations. Metro stations are open, but people are being searched as they go in. This is a nervous city. Reporter last week, Police Arrested salah abdeslam, who took part in the paris massacres, at a brussels apartment rented by one of yesterdays bombings. It is clear theyre all part of the same isis cell. Police suspect his arrest triggered their plans to attack brussels. Police were braced for some sort of attack, but not on this scale. This was clearly a massive intelligence failure. But if reports this morning are true, that someone has been arrested, this could be a break through in cracking open europes deadliest isis terror cell. Matt . As you would expect at home, security is being stepped up at airports, train and subway stations across the country in response to what we saw happen in brussels yesterday. Pete williams is at Union Station in washington, d. C. This morning. The train station there. Pete, good morning. Savannah, good morning to you. Rail commuters across the country can expect to see more security on the ride to work this morning. Airline passengers will see it, too. It is a precaution. Officials say theres no intelligence warning of a similar attack here. Reporter on commuter trains and Subway Police are out in a highly visible show of force. Beefed up security, too, in miami, chicago, and atlanta, with heavy armed foot patrols. More security, too, at many of the nations airports, especially in the outer lub, where the Airline Ticket counters are. Nationwide, specially trained units and bombsniffing dogs. Plain clothes officers, too, and search of bags. We want communities to feel confident that were here, were able to respond. We have enormous capability if we need it tactically. Reporter amtrak is adding police and randomly screening luggage as passengers board the trains. Its an aggressive presence in new york city, with 50 officers surging into times square. The mayor made a point of riding subway to demonstrate the safety. Expect to see extraordinary nypd presence out over the coming days, as a sign of our readiness to protect people at all times. Protecting mass transit there is a big chore. We employ a lot of technology, and we pay very close attention and learn from attacks that have gone on around the world. We deploy and train accordingly. Reporter most commuters say theyre taking the extra security in stride. Ill be cautious and aware of my surroundings, but i also know i have a choice not to let it hold me back. Reporter train and subway riders and airport passengers will see more security for at least the next several days. And fbi agents are stepping up surveillance of terror suspects, looking for signs of copycat attacks at home. So far, Officials Say no sign of that. Savannah . Pete williams, thank you. General Michael Haden served as director of the cia. Good morning. Good morning. These attacks show we need to up our game, your words, and be better prepared. What does that mean in practice . Is this cou we are vulnerable, but not nearly as vulnerable as our european friends. There are a lot of things that are different. We have very good intelligence and security services. Its not a universal condition in europe. Were distant from the battlefields and, frankly, savannah, we are a different society. We assimilate immigrants better than our european friends do. The level of threat here is not zero, but its not nearly what it was yesterday in europe or, frankly, is today in europe. You mentioned the failures of intelligence. We now know that authorities are looking for the socalled man in white, a person by the name of Najim Laachraoui who, in fact, was being sought for the paris attacks. Does that ind koicate theres b a breakdown in terms of Law Enforcement overseas . Obviously, there was a failure because the attack took place. It may be a question of limited resources, as opposed to anything else right now. Many of the services in europe are small. The belgian particularly small. Then, savannah, i have to add, theres been this grand debate over the last several years about the proper role of intelligence collection and individual privacy. The europeans have come down very strongly on the side of individual privacy, criticizing the United States. There was an interesting column in this mornings post, where it said the europeans are turning to the american intelligence for intelligence products. Even though they object to american intelligence collection. We need to have that conversation over again with our european friends and, frankly, i think, make it a little more factbased than the conversation we had over the last 12 to 24 months. Very quickly, this all has taken place in the context of a president ial election here. You see proposals, particularly from donald trump, saying, lets close the borders temporarily to all muslims. You have ted cruz coming out saying, maybe there should be patrols and neighborhoods. They say that Political Correctness, their words, made us less safe. Do you agree . I think we need to have an adult conversation about the role of islam and the civil war within islam. Savannah, the main point here is in the United States, we may have radicalized individuals. We do not have radicalized communities. We have it within our ability to create radicalized communities and some of the rhetoric in the president ial campaign trends us toward that great, great problem. Voters in three states were heading to the polls on tuesday, and the results are in. It was a split decision on the republican side. Donald trump upon big in arizona. He stopped ted cruz by more than 20 points. Cruz took it in utah, grabbing all 40 of that states delegates a heres the overall count this morning. Trump with 744 delegates. 468 for cruz. John kasich behind. On the democratic side, Hillary Clinton took arizona. Bernie sanders won the two other states up for grabs, utah and idaho. Lets look at the democrat delegates. Clinton leads, 1,637 to Bernie Sanders 928. As we mentioned, all of the candidates have had a lot to say about the attacks in brussels. National security and how to best deal with the terror threat.
